import 'dart:async';
|
|
import 'dart:io';
|
|
|
|
import 'package:flutter_test/flutter_test.dart';
|
|
import 'package:http/http.dart' as http;
|
|
import 'package:plezy/utils/plex_http_exception.dart';
|
|
|
|
void main() {
|
|
group('PlexHttpException.from', () {
|
|
final uri = Uri.parse('http://example/api/thing');
|
|
|
|
test('returns same instance for PlexHttpException input (no re-wrap)', () {
|
|
final original = PlexHttpException(type: PlexHttpErrorType.connectionError, message: 'boom', requestUri: uri);
|
|
final result = PlexHttpException.from(original, uri: uri);
|
|
expect(identical(result, original), isTrue);
|
|
});
|
|
|
|
test('TimeoutException -> connectionTimeout', () {
|
|
final tm = TimeoutException('took too long', const Duration(seconds: 1));
|
|
final result = PlexHttpException.from(tm, uri: uri);
|
|
expect(result.type, PlexHttpErrorType.connectionTimeout);
|
|
expect(result.message, 'took too long');
|
|
expect(result.requestUri, uri);
|
|
});
|
|
|
|
test('SocketException -> connectionError', () {
|
|
final result = PlexHttpException.from(const SocketException('refused'), uri: uri);
|
|
expect(result.type, PlexHttpErrorType.connectionError);
|
|
expect(result.message, 'refused');
|
|
expect(result.requestUri, uri);
|
|
});
|
|
|
|
test('HttpException -> connectionError', () {
|
|
final result = PlexHttpException.from(const HttpException('bad header'), uri: uri);
|
|
expect(result.type, PlexHttpErrorType.connectionError);
|
|
expect(result.message, 'bad header');
|
|
expect(result.requestUri, uri);
|
|
});
|
|
|
|
test('http.ClientException -> connectionError, prefers error.uri over passed uri', () {
|
|
final clientUri = Uri.parse('http://other/path');
|
|
final ex = http.ClientException('bad', clientUri);
|
|
final result = PlexHttpException.from(ex, uri: uri);
|
|
expect(result.type, PlexHttpErrorType.connectionError);
|
|
expect(result.message, 'bad');
|
|
expect(result.requestUri, clientUri);
|
|
});
|
|
|
|
test('http.ClientException with null uri falls back to passed uri', () {
|
|
final ex = http.ClientException('bad');
|
|
final result = PlexHttpException.from(ex, uri: uri);
|
|
expect(result.requestUri, uri);
|
|
});
|
|
|
|
test('RequestAbortedException maps to cancelled (not connectionError) despite extending ClientException', () {
|
|
final abortUri = Uri.parse('http://abort/x');
|
|
final ex = http.RequestAbortedException(abortUri);
|
|
final result = PlexHttpException.from(ex, uri: uri);
|
|
expect(result.type, PlexHttpErrorType.cancelled);
|
|
expect(result.requestUri, abortUri);
|
|
});
|
|
|
|
test('RequestAbortedException with no uri falls back to passed uri', () {
|
|
final ex = http.RequestAbortedException();
|
|
final result = PlexHttpException.from(ex, uri: uri);
|
|
expect(result.type, PlexHttpErrorType.cancelled);
|
|
expect(result.requestUri, uri);
|
|
});
|
|
|
|
test('unknown error -> unknown type with toString() message', () {
|
|
final result = PlexHttpException.from(Exception('weird'), uri: uri);
|
|
expect(result.type, PlexHttpErrorType.unknown);
|
|
expect(result.message, contains('weird'));
|
|
expect(result.requestUri, uri);
|
|
});
|
|
|
|
test('no uri passed -> requestUri is null for non-ClientException', () {
|
|
final result = PlexHttpException.from(TimeoutException('t'));
|
|
expect(result.requestUri, isNull);
|
|
});
|
|
|
|
test('toString includes type and message', () {
|
|
final e = PlexHttpException(type: PlexHttpErrorType.cancelled, message: 'halt');
|
|
expect(e.toString(), 'PlexHttpException(cancelled: halt)');
|
|
});
|
|
});
|
|
|
|
group('PlexHttpException.isTransient', () {
|
|
PlexHttpException ex(PlexHttpErrorType t) => PlexHttpException(type: t);
|
|
|
|
test('connectionTimeout is transient', () {
|
|
expect(ex(PlexHttpErrorType.connectionTimeout).isTransient, isTrue);
|
|
});
|
|
|
|
test('receiveTimeout is transient', () {
|
|
expect(ex(PlexHttpErrorType.receiveTimeout).isTransient, isTrue);
|
|
});
|
|
|
|
test('connectionError is transient', () {
|
|
expect(ex(PlexHttpErrorType.connectionError).isTransient, isTrue);
|
|
});
|
|
|
|
test('cancelled is NOT transient (user-driven abort)', () {
|
|
expect(ex(PlexHttpErrorType.cancelled).isTransient, isFalse);
|
|
});
|
|
|
|
test('unknown is NOT transient', () {
|
|
expect(ex(PlexHttpErrorType.unknown).isTransient, isFalse);
|
|
});
|
|
});
|
|
}
